Artificial intelligence-enabled microscopy for energy storage materials
Research Project, 2022
– 2023
Making full use of recent advances in microscopy, we will apply artificial intelligence (AI) to accelerate and enhance microscopy analysis for energy storage materials. Three novel battery concepts, in which Chalmers holds leading positions, will be used to showcase the developed methodologies. We will leverage the extracted critical information to gain an unprecedented understanding of the complex heterogenous structure and dynamic processes.
